#238028 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#238028 is composed of 13.7% red, 50.2%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 72.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 68.8%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 123.2 degrees, a saturation of 57.1% and a lightness of 32%. #238028 color hex could be obtained by blending #46ff50 with #000100.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

#238028 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#238028 has RGB values of R:35, G:128,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.73, M:0, Y:0.69,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 2326568.

Shades and Tints of #238028
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010501 is the darkest color, while #f4fcf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#238028
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f544f is the less saturated color, while #049f0c is the most saturated one.
